My DA7 stopped seeing everything this afternoon. I run a modest Digi 002 Rack and a couple of MasterLinks. One of the MLs is my two track master, the other comes through a card. All the card slots show as if they're off on the D-I/O screen on the DA7, in other words, a diagonal line through them. The Wordclock Master Error Flashes on the lower right of the screen. I've checked all the connections and restarted everything. I'm not sure what to do next. Any help would be appreciated greatly. Thanks.

since all distributed WC systems require that only 1-device be the master and all other devices the WC slave it will require a rethink in your setup.

I have a digital external effects device that would not clock in any configuration. It's now connected via the analog I/O.

Try using the 002 as the Master with the mixer and all other device slaved via the mixer. Of course that require a configuration change in your P-tools setup.

Make sure the mixer not running under Automation.
with the 002 set as the master the mixer should have a [LOCKED] ADAT Lightpipe status in the D-I/O setup window.

Moving the cursor over the Slot and pressing [Enter] will execute the change.

If there's no Locked indication then you could have a condition that would require re-booting the mixer and/or checking the hardware hards and connections.

Can you set the mixer to [Int] WC and send signal through the card slots?
